What Is CubiCasa — and What Does It Actually Do?

CubiCasa is a Finnish-founded SaaS platform designed primarily for mobile floor plan scanning. Using a smartphone camera (with or without LiDAR), it lets users scan a property and generate a 2D or 3D floor plan automatically. It targets:

  • Property photographers who need fast, accurate floor plans for MLS listings
  • Real estate professionals who want to add floor plans to their marketing materials
  • Contractors and home inspectors who need quick room measurements

CubiCasa’s core strengths are its mobile app simplicity and fast turnaround on floor plan generation. However, it is not a virtual tour builder. It does not support 360° panoramas, interactive hotspots, lead capture forms, or custom domain publishing.

That is the gap most users are trying to fill when they search for a CubiCasa alternative.

2. Matterport — Best for Enterprise 3D Digital Twins

Matterport is the market leader in 3D scanning and digital twin technology. It produces highly detailed, dollhouse-view 3D models of physical spaces. It is used by enterprise real estate firms, construction companies, and large hospitality brands.

Strengths:
– Industry-leading 3D spatial data capture
– Schematic floor plans auto-generated from scans
– Integration with MLS platforms and property portals

Limitations:
– Requires proprietary hardware (Matterport Pro camera) for best results — expensive upfront cost
– Plans start higher than most competitors; free tier is very limited
– Not suitable for independent photographers on a budget
– No eCommerce hotspots or lead capture forms
– Less flexible publishing (no offline export ZIP)

Matterport excels at enterprise 3D tours but is overkill — and overpriced — for most real estate photographers or small agencies.


3. RoomSketcher — Best for Floor Plan Design & 3D Visualization

RoomSketcher is a floor plan design tool primarily used by interior designers, home builders, and remodelers. It allows users to draw floor plans from scratch, trace over existing ones, and generate 3D visualizations.

Strengths:
– Draw, order, or convert existing floor plans
– 3D floor plan rendering and visualization
– Furnishing and interior decoration tools

Limitations:
– Not a 360° virtual tour platform
– No interactive hotspots, lead forms, or SEO publishing tools
– Desktop-heavy workflow — less suited for on-site mobile capture
– Subscription required for most 3D features

RoomSketcher competes directly with CubiCasa on floor plans, but neither platform covers the full virtual tour use case. You need a separate tool for that.

32K Multi-Resolution Engine

Panoee 3-step workflow — upload, edit, publish a 360 virtual tour in 3 minutes
Panoee’s Upload → Edit → Publish workflow gets a 50MB panorama live in under 3 minutes.

Panoee’s Multi-Resolution Engine supports panoramas up to 32K, loading tiles progressively so high-resolution images display fast regardless of the viewer’s connection speed. This is a significant technical advantage over tools that cap resolution or force full-image downloads, which slow load times and hurt SEO.
